The reason I root for the SEC is two-fold. The first is that I want people to respect the league enough that we get the nod when it comes down to teams from different conferences at tournament selection time.
The second is the money. Each of the SEC teams brought in $1.67 million dollars for the league. I don't know what second round games do for you, but it's money we get to use to pay assistants, upgrade facilities, etc. It is important for our success as programs that the league as a whole does well.
